About J. Patrick Shoenut

J. Patrick Shoenut is a scholar working on Gastroenterology, Hepatology and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ging, having authored 49 papers that have together received 2.1k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Gastroesophageal reflux and treatments (12 papers), MRI in cancer diagnosis (10 papers) and Eosinophilic Esophagitis (8 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Gastroenterology (391 citations), Hepatology (344 citations) and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ging (600 citations). J. Patrick Shoenut has collaborated with scholars based in Canada and United States. Frequent co-authors include Richard C. Semelka, Allan B. Micflikier, Clifford S. Yaffe, Mervyn A. Kroeker, Howard M. Greenberg, Richard Silverman, Paul Kerr, Cynthia M. Magro, Randall Kroeker and Meir H. Kryger. Their work appears in journals such as Radiology, CHEST Journal and The Journal of Infectious Diseases.
